Keywords: mesh-wire finning, thermal efficiency, dissipated power, temperature

Abstract

The methodology and results of experimental studies on the heat transfer efficiency of new surfaces with mesh-wire finning under low-pressure axial fan airflow are presented. Their performance is compared with experimental data for plate-fin surfaces. The influence of airflow direction on the thermal efficiency of the surfaces is demonstrated.
